The diary of Ma Yan : the struggles and hopes of a Chinese schoolgirl / edited and introduced by Pierre Haski ; translated from the French by Lisa Appignanesi.
The diaries were originally translated from the Mandarin by He Yanping.
Summary:
Thrust into the hands of a foreign journalist by her illiterate mother, Ma Yan's diary describes her struggles to attend school in a drought-stricken corner of rural China--a place where education is the only hope for overcoming a life of crushing poverty.
